www.ultimaterugby.com07 Aug 2025 Share via Email The Crusaders are thrilled to announce the return of Richie Mo’unga for the 2027 Super Rugby Pacific season. Mo’unga has signed with NZR, Crusaders and Canterbury Rugby for 18 months from July 2026 to December 2027. … “The Crusaders have always been a huge part of my life – not just as a player, but as a person,” says Mo’unga. "I can’t wait to return in 2027 and continue to build on the legacy of the franchise. I’m really looking forward to reconnecting with the...
